I am not sure how you could tweak your 8600gt to be better other than overclocking it or replacing it with something faster.

However, that being said, there is a reason view distance kills your FPS, by increasing the viewing distance of the game, you are telling to the game to render things that are even further away from you, as such your PC has to keep track of more objects and your graphics card has to work harder to render these far away objects instead of simply making it a fog or something similar.
